
Eric Siday (November 1, 1905, near London, England, UK–March 25, 1976, in New York, New York, USA) was a composer and musician. While most commonly known for his pioneering work in electro-acoustic music, his early career was that of a hot-jazz violinist in the London dance bands in the Roaring ’20s, including Ray Starita's Piccadilly Revels. Even then, as a young violinist, his improvised soloing style was amazingly advanced for his era. He played with a remarkably modern chromatic style
